What companies run services between Denver, CO, USA and L'Aquila, Italy?

There is no direct connection from Denver to L'Aquila. However, you can take the train to Denver Airport Station, walk to Denver (DEN) airport, fly to Fiumicino International Airport (FCO), walk to Fiumicino Aeroporto, take the train to Roma Tiburtina, walk to Roma, Autostazione Tiburtina, then take the bus to L'Aquila. Alternatively, you can take the train to Denver Airport Station, walk to Denver (DEN) airport, fly to Raffaello Sanzio Airport (AOI), walk to Castelferretti, take the train to Ancona, take the train to Giulianova, take the train to Teramo, walk to Teramo, then take the bus to L'Aquila.
